  1. In 1928, Hermione Baddeley married socialite and aristocrat David Tennant, the son of Edward Tennant, 1st Baron Glenconner. The couple had two children, daughter Pauline Laetitia Tennant and son David Edward Wyndham Tennant, before divorcing in 1937. Baddeley married J. H. "Dozey" Willis in 1940 and divorced him six years later.

  7. Hermione Youlanda Ruby Clinton-Baddeley was an English actress, who was known for her Disney role as Ellen the maid in Mary Poppins. She also appeared in The Happiest Millionaire as Mrs. Worth, as Irene in The Adventures of Bullwhip Griffin, and provided the voice of Madame Adelaide Bonfamille in The Aristocats.
